5 C.F.R. § 844.305
Redetermination of disability annuity at age 62
Effective on and after the annuitant's 62nd birthday, the rate of annuity payable to a disability annuitant will be the amount of an annuity computed with respect to the annuitant under 5 U.S.C. 8415 (including subsection (g) of that section), including credit for all periods before the annuitant's 62nd birthday during which he or she was entitled to an annuity under this part. The average pay used in computing the annuity under 5 U.S.C. 8415 is adjusted by all cost-of-living increases effective under 5 U.S.C. 8462(b) during the period the annuitant was receiving the disability annuity under this part.
